Hiding From Love

That moment you are fed up.

Sssh! Hush! I'm hiding from love.

It has this obsession with me.

Love moans for me to hold it close,

then screams to be set free.

Sssh! No! Please don't turn around!

Don't even look my way!

Or else love will certainly seek me out

and plead for me to stay.

Through all my sleepless nights

anguish grew inside.

Love quietly watched

tears on my face

as they dried.

I begged Sleep to come sing my heart a lullaby.

Sleep wanted no part of what was causing me to cry.

Aw! See? Why did you move?

Here comes love, again,

promising to keep my heart safe

until the very end.
